A young man could not sleep well every night. He was very worried so he went to see a doctor. The doctor found nothing was wrong with his body. The doctor told him to count from one to ten again and again.
A few days later, the young man came back again. He was worse than before. The doctor was very surprised.
“What’s the matter?” the doctor asked.
“I counted from one to ten,” said the young man, “but I could not help jumping from bed when I counted eight.”
“Why?” asked the doctor.
“I am a boxer,” answered the young man.
